分享
获课地址:666it。top/16458/
获课地址:666it。top/16458/
文章标题:前端:在代码与人性之间,我们都是数字世界的建筑师
副标题: 这份工作的终极目标,不是构建界面,而是搭建桥梁
引言:我们是谁?
在浩瀚的软件工程世界里,有一个独特的群体。他们不像后端工程师那样,在服务器的幽深殿堂里与数据和逻辑共舞;也不像算法科学家那样,在抽象的数学海洋中探寻智能的边界。
他们工作在最接近用户的地方,是冰冷的代码与温暖的人性之间,那道最薄、也最关键的屏障。他们,被称为"前端工程师"。
但"前端"二字,远不足以概括这份工作的全部。它不是一份职业,而是一种使命;它不是一门技术,而是一门艺术。我们是数字世界的建筑师,是用户体验的守护者,是技术与人文的翻译官。
第一章:我们建造的不是"页面",而是"体验"
一个普遍的误解是,前端的工作就是"把设计稿变成网页"。这种描述,如同说建筑师的职责是"把图纸变成房子"。它忽略了最核心的灵魂——人的感受。
一个真正的前端工程师,在看到设计稿时,看到的不是色块、线条和文字,而是一段即将发生的旅程。他会思考:用户第一次打开这个页面时,目光会落在哪里?点击一个按钮后,那一瞬间的反馈是否能给予他足够的安心?当数据加载时,等待的过程是否会让他感到焦虑?
我们用代码,构建的不是一个静态的"页面",而是一个动态的、有呼吸的"体验"。我们关心动画的缓动曲线是否自然,因为它决定了视觉的流畅感;我们关心字体的间距与行高,因为它影响了阅读的舒适度;我们关心页面的加载速度,因为它决定了用户是否愿意停留。
我们是用户体验的第一责任人。我们的工作,就是将设计师的善意与构想,通过技术的手段,精准无误、甚至超越预期地传递给用户。我们是那个在用户与复杂系统之间,默默铺平所有崎岖的人。
第二章:我们是"翻译官",在两种语言之间架起桥梁
前端工程师,每天都在进行着一场深刻的翻译工作。
一方面,我们将设计师充满感性的视觉语言——那些关于美、关于情感、关于直觉的设计——翻译成计算机能够理解的、充满逻辑的编程语言。这要求我们不仅要有工程师的严谨,更要有艺术家的敏感。我们需要理解一个像素的偏差对整体美感的破坏,也要懂得如何用最高效的代码结构去实现一个微妙的交互效果。
另一方面,我们将后端工程师提供的、冰冷而庞大的数据语言,翻译成用户能够轻松理解、乐于接受的图形化界面。一串毫无意义的JSON数据,在我们手中,可以变成一张清晰的信息图表,或是一个直观的操作面板。我们是数据的"化妆师",也是复杂系统的"解说员"。
这场双向的翻译,决定了产品的最终形态。一个优秀的翻译,能让信息在传递过程中毫无损耗,甚至增色添彩。而一个蹩脚的翻译,则会让最出色的设计和最强大的后端,都变得毫无意义。我们,就是那座不可或缺的桥梁。
第三章:我们是"守门人",守护着数字世界的秩序与边界
前端是用户与整个数字世界交互的入口,因此,我们也肩负着"守门人"的职责。我们守护的,是性能的边界、安全的边界,以及兼容性的边界。
我们像精打细算的管家,严格控制着每一个资源的加载,确保应用在各种网络环境下都能快速响应,不让用户为我们的臃肿付出时间的代价。
我们像警惕的哨兵,过滤着每一个来自用户的数据,防范着恶意的攻击,守护着用户的信息安全与隐私。我们深知,任何一个微小的疏忽,都可能成为一道被攻破的防线。
我们像耐心的外交官,游走于不同的浏览器、不同的设备之间,确保无论用户使用的是什么工具,都能获得一致且优质的体验。我们调和着技术的纷争,维护着数字世界的和平与秩序。
这份守护,或许不显山露水,但它是一个产品能够值得信赖的基石。我们用专业与严谨,为用户的每一次点击保驾护航。
结语:我们的作品,是亿万人的日常
前端工程师的作品,不像摩天大楼那样宏伟,也不像操作系统那样底层。它存在于我们生活的每一个缝隙里。
清晨,你查看天气的应用,那是我们的作品;通勤路上,你浏览新闻的客户端,那是我们的作品;工作中,你使用的协作平台,那是我们的作品;夜晚,你点开视频的播放器,那依然是我们的作品。
我们构建的,是亿万人的数字日常。我们用一行行代码,塑造着人们感知世界、与世界互动的方式。这份工作,充满了挑战,因为它日新月异;但也充满了无与伦比的成就感,因为我们的每一次努力,都在让这个数字世界变得更美好、更温暖、更人性化。
所以,当你再次问起"前端是什么"时,请记住:我们是代码与人性之间的建筑师,是连接虚拟与现实的桥梁。我们用技术,传递着关怀。这,就是我们工作的全部意义。
有疑问加站长微信联系(非本文作者))
入群交流(和以上内容无关):加入Go大咖交流群,或添加微信:liuxiaoyan-s 备注:入群;或加QQ群:692541889
关注微信61 次点击
上一篇:聚客AI大模型5期|2025
下一篇:C++中高级工程师
添加一条新回复
(您需要 后才能回复 没有账号 ?)
- 请尽量让自己的回复能够对别人有帮助
- 支持 Markdown 格式, **粗体**、~~删除线~~、
`单行代码` - 支持 @ 本站用户;支持表情(输入 : 提示),见 Emoji cheat sheet
- 图片支持拖拽、截图粘贴等方式上传